Introduction
There are two classes to the qualification of IPDRA in MHJMC. Namely International Professional Dispute Resolution Advocate (IPDRA) and International Professional Dispute Resolution Advocate (Corporate) (IPDRA (Corporate)). The respective description of the two classes are as follows.
International Professional Dispute Resolution Advocate (IPDRA)
Any individual having finished the Dispute Resolution Advocacy Training Course and passing the accreditation assessment offered by MHJMC may register to become International Professional Dispute Resolution Advocate of MHJMC. Being an IPDRA of MHJMC renders opportunities for handling international and/or cross-border disputes on the advanced dispute resolution platform and provide excellent service to parties concerned.
International Professional Dispute Resolution Advocate (Corporate) (IPDRA (Corporate))
Any organizations may register as a IPDRA (Corporate) to nominate up to 4 individuals to obtain the qualification as IPDRA and to have individual CPD monitored and verified.
Application Method and Procedures
Applicants must submit application within 1 year upon the notification of result of the accreditation assessment. The application will be submitted to the Board of Directors of MHJMC for approval. After successful application as International Professional Dispute Resolution Advocate (IPDRA), advocates are required to attain requirements of the Continuing Professional Development Scheme in each year so as to be eligible for maintaining their qualification as MHJMC International Professional Dispute Resolution Advocates.

Renewal of Qualifications
For the renewal of International Professional Dispute Resolution Advocates, all individual IPDRAs and individuals nominated by IPDRA  (Corporate)s are required to submit the renewal form, and the CPD Record Submission Form indicating the fulfilment of the qualification renewal requirements together with the annual fee on or before 31st December of that year. The current renewal requirement for IPDRA is set at 5 CPD points each year.

The renewal of IPDRA (Corporate) qualification is based on successful renewal of all IPDRAs nominated by that institution. The institution’s qualification as IPDRA (Corporate) shall be expired when there is no renewal application received from the nominated individual IPDRAs or no renewal application successfully processed by the end of that year.

Any persons who failed to renew their qualification by the designated date will be suspended unless and until further remedial actions are taken by the respective persons to the full satisfaction of MHJMC.
